Output bafeaebe9256580056ab366eb0bb5da3c807916eadd5ce36357316503b7d784b:21

value
1150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d006f509996c32e722bc1a4c76c8367f321fea0 OP_EQUAL
address
9vYDbEY3YZnC3oHnBrAP9LKdc1tGkPQojk
transaction
bafeaebe9256580056ab366eb0bb5da3c807916eadd5ce36357316503b7d784b